| This study investigates the relationship between military spending, economic growth, and gender inequality, drawing on three bodies of scholarship. First, while some literature shows military expenditure may boost economic growth by increasing aggregate demand, it can also hinder growth by reducing the economy’s productive capacity over time. Second, higher military spending is linked to greater gender inequality, as it may divert resources from social expenditures benefiting women and may reinforce their subordinate status. Third, both neoclassical and feminist economics explore how gender (in)equality and economic growth influence each other. Using an augmented Solow growth model, the Gender Inequality Index (GII) from UNDP, and the Social Institutions and Gender Index (SIGI) from OECD, this study analyzes data from eighty countries (2000–19).
